Particulate technology for delivery of therapeutics
Particulate technology for delivery of therapeutics
[electronic resource] /edited by Sougata Jana, Subrata Jana. - Singapore :Springer Singapore :2017. - xv, 451 p. :ill., digital ;24 cm.
1. Basics in particulate technology -- 2. Natural polymer based hydrogel system for drug delivery -- 3. Polymeric nanoparticulate systems -- 4. Polymersome drug delivery system -- 5. Nanocrystals technology -- 6. Nanolipids in the design of drug delivery carriers -- 7. Dendrimer as therapeutic carriers -- 8. Cationic polyelectrolyte in gene delivery -- 9. Gold nanoparticles in cancer therapy -- 10. Inorganic nanocomposites -- 11. Stem cells in nanoparticulate delivery.
The book focuses on novel particulate technologies for the purpose of drug delivery to humans. Nowadays, macro and nano-scale particles are being investigated for targeted delivery of small and large biological macromolecules. The targeting of drugs can minimize the dosage regimen and reduces dose related potential toxicity of drug molecules, which in turn lead to increased potential compliance. Various types of organic, inorganic and polymer particles are currently being investigated. These are attracting the attention of the research workers in the field of drug delivery science and technology. This book covers polymersomes, inorganic- organic composites, gold nanoparticles biopolymer and synthetic polymer particles etc. All aspects of drug delivery in relation to each technology have been described including these advances,Easy to read and understand the content of each chapter Rich in up-to-date information regarding their application.
